Well, they have the best facilities at least.
And you're right, promotion rate in the Air Force sucks. You will start out E3, then after 24 months you will make E4 automatically. You can make it in 18 months but yeah you have to bust your ass and the difference in pay over that 6 months will equal out to around $1,000 or so. Aside from that you will never make it to E5 in a four year enlistment.
Gimme a list of jobs you qualify for being color blind and I'll help you out. I didn't like being away from home either.... I'm sure most people don't. But it's the best thing I could have done. You can always go guard and be activated so you would work full time with full benefits. I know a guy that works the system hard and makes lots of money.

OP have you been to MEPS yet? That should be your first step. Get a recruiter from any branch to project you for a MEPS physical. It doesn't matter which one just make it clear you aren't contracting that day. After you get all your results you can easily contract with any branch. That way you can go down, have your vision tested, bloodwork, duck walk all that gay shit...You will also get an ASVAB score which will really tell you what jobs are open to you.
